Mays Landing, also referred to as the Township of Hamilton, is in Atlantic County, New Jersey.
It is a lovely town and the perfect place to live or to spend the day. It has charm in its historic section with fine restaurants, local shops, marinas and a great view of the river from Gaskill park. The historic village of Mays Landing also has the distinction of being the County Seat of Atlantic County since 1837.

Do
Boating, camping, and exploring the vast areas of the surrounding Atlantic County Park System are some of the local area activities. There is a roller skating rink, Area sports fields for Football, Baseball, Hockey, etc..
